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,354,907,478
Lastest Block:
2,014,765
Utxos:
1,982,607
Nodes:
311
OmniXEP Contracts:
281
Block details
[STAKE]
29/05/2021 02:16:16 UTC
Txid
50a513a0cb1eac64ef10e8abe8804d5ccffa670c8243e282ab908a3082c8d095
Block
165,582
Block hash
f618776c5e8561e202b5d90c49ed14b6739df9412740bac55f92686c4d535af3
Stake amount
257.57675931 XEP
Sender
ep1qt2nszqqxhgyzy4gmrereltmswr4w23q9ywte2k
Recipient
ep1qt2nszqqxhgyzy4gmrereltmswr4w23q9ywte2k
(4,970,623.29067256 XEP)